VPS CPU系统如何选择和优化?_全面解析VPS处理器性能提升方案
VPS CPU系统如何影响服务器性能表现?
| 指标类型 | 具体参数 | 性能影响 | 适用场景 |
|---|---|---|---|
| 核心数量 | 1-32核 | 影响并发处理能力 | 网站托管、应用部署 |
| 主频范围 | 2.0-4.0GHz | 决定单核处理速度 | 数据库服务、计算密集型任务 |
| 架构类型 | x86、ARM | 影响软件兼容性 | 不同操作系统需求 |
| 缓存大小 | L1/L2/L3 | 提升数据处理效率 | 高负载应用 |
| 虚拟化技术 | KVM、OpenVZ | 影响资源隔离性 | 不同业务隔离需求 |
金昌抖音SEO优化策划怎么做?_**1. 金昌抖音SEO需要投入多少时间?**
# VPS CPU系统如何选择和优化?
虚拟专用服务器(VPS)的CPU系统是整个服务器性能的核心组件,合理选择和优化CPU配置对保障业务稳定运行至关重要。
## VPS CPU系统主要配置步骤
| 步骤 | 操作内容 | 关键工具 |
|---|---|---|
| 1 | 评估业务需求 | 性能监控工具 |
| 2 | 选择CPU架构 | 云服务商控制台 |
| 3 | 配置核心参数 | 系统管理面板 |
| 4 | 性能测试验证 | 基准测试软件 |
| 5 | 持续优化调整 | 资源监控平台 |
## 详细操作流程
### 步骤1:评估业务需求
**操作说明**:首先需要分析你的业务类型和预期负载,确定所需的CPU核心数、主频和缓存大小。
**使用工具提示**:使用云服务商提供的资源计算器进行预估。
```text
业务类型分析工具界面:
==============================
[网站托管]
- 预估并发用户:100-500
- 推荐配置:2-4核 | 2.4GHz+
[数据库服务]
- 数据量:1-10GB
- 推荐配置:4-8核 | 3.0GHz+
[应用部署]
- 计算强度:中等
- 推荐配置:4核 | 2.8GHz+
==============================
```
### 步骤2:选择CPU架构
**操作说明**:根据软件兼容性和性能需求选择合适的CPU架构。
**使用工具提示**:参考云服务商的技术文档和兼容性列表。
```text
架构选择界面:
==============================
[x86架构]
✓ 优势:软件兼容性好
✓ 适用:Windows/Linux系统
✓ 场景:通用应用部署
[ARM架构]
✓ 优势:能效比较高
✓ 适用:特定Linux发行版
✓ 场景:移动应用后端
==============================
```
### 步骤3:配置核心参数
**操作说明**:在云服务商控制台中设置CPU核心数量、分配方式和性能模式。
**使用工具提示**:使用服务商的管理面板进行配置。
```text
CPU配置面板:
==============================
核心数量: ▼
○ 1核 ○ 2核 ● 4核 ○ 8核
性能模式: [均衡模式] ▼
○ 节能模式 ● 均衡模式 ○ 性能模式
虚拟化技术: [KVM] ▼
● KVM ○ OpenVZ ○ Xen
==============================
```
### 步骤4:性能测试验证
**操作说明**:部署完成后进行压力测试,验证CPU性能是否满足需求。
**使用工具提示**:使用sysbench、stress等测试工具。
```text
性能测试控制台:
==============================
运行命令: sysbench cpu --cpu-max-prime=20000 run
测试结果:
- 单核性能: 850 events/sec
- 多核性能: 3200 events/sec
- 温度监控: 65°C (正常)
==============================
```
### 步骤5:持续优化调整
**操作说明**:根据实际运行情况进行持续优化,包括负载均衡和资源调度。
**使用工具提示**:使用监控工具如htop、nmon进行实时监控。
```text
系统监控界面:
==============================
CPU使用率: 75% [||||||||||......]
核心1: 80% 核心2: 70% 核心3: 65% 核心4: 85%
建议调整:
✓ 启用负载均衡
✓ 优化应用代码
✓ 考虑升级配置
==============================
```
## 常见问题及解决方案
| 问题 | 原因 | 解决方案 |
|---|---|---|
| CPU使用率持续过高 | 应用程序资源消耗大或存在性能瓶颈 | 优化代码、启用缓存、考虑负载均衡或升级配置 |
| 系统响应缓慢 | CPU资源不足或进程阻塞 | 检查进程占用、关闭不必要的服务、增加CPU核心 |
| 温度异常升高 | 散热不良或负载过重 | 改善通风条件、优化负载分布、启用温度保护机制 |
| 虚拟化性能损失 | 虚拟化层开销或配置不当 | 选择KVM等完全虚拟化技术、调整虚拟机参数 |
| 核心分配不均 | 调度算法问题或应用设计缺陷 | 调整进程优先级、使用CPU亲和性设置、优化多线程设计 |
通过合理的VPS CPU系统选择和优化,可以有效提升服务器性能,确保业务稳定运行。建议定期监控CPU使用情况,根据业务增长及时调整配置。
发表评论